Beef braise + sauteed chard

Serves 16 min505 kcal

Reheated beef stew with chard.

Ingredients
  • Leftover beef stew — 10½ oz
  • Chard — 2 cups
  • Garlic-infused olive oil — 1 tsp
Method
  1. Reheat the stew gently.
  2. Sauté the chard until wilted; serve alongside.
Notes

A clean lunch from leftover stew; the chard is the only fresh element. Reheat the stew gently — boiling it hard turns the beef stringy.
